Potential Damage to the Garden Hose

When a garden hose freezes, it can suffer potential damage that may render it unusable. Here are some of the potential damages to be aware of:

  • Bursting: When water freezes inside the garden hose, it expands, putting immense pressure on the hose walls. This can cause the hose to burst, leading to leaks and water loss.
  • Crack or Split: Freezing temperatures can cause the hose material to become brittle. As a result, the hose may develop cracks or splits, making it prone to leakage and decreasing its overall durability.
  • Fitting Damage: The fittings or connectors on the garden hose can also be affected by freezing temperatures. The expansion of ice can cause the fittings to loosen or even break, impacting the hose’s ability to attach to other watering equipment.
  • Internal Blockages: If ice forms inside the hose, it can create blockages that hinder the flow of water once it thaws. This can affect the efficiency and effectiveness of the hose during future use.

Draining the Hose

Draining the hose is an essential step to prevent it from freezing and potential damage. Here are the steps to effectively drain the garden hose:

  1. Turn off the water: Before draining the hose, ensure that the water source or faucet is turned off.
  2. Disconnect from the water source: Detach the hose from the water source, such as the outdoor spigot or faucet.
  3. Elevate one end: Raise one end of the hose higher than the other end to allow gravity to aid in the draining process.
  4. Begin draining: Starting from the higher end, hold the hose above your head and move it along its length, allowing the water to flow out gradually.
  5. Use gentle force: If the water doesn’t flow easily, gently tap and shake the hose to encourage the drainage.
  6. Repeat the process: Once one end is drained, lower it and repeat the draining process for the other end of the hose.
  7. Remove residual water: Squeeze the hose gently to remove any remaining water inside.
  8. Store the hose: After draining, coil the garden hose neatly and store it properly to prevent kinks and further damage.

By following these steps and draining the hose properly, you can prevent freezing and ensure the longevity of your garden hose.

Some Facts About What Temp Will Garden Hose Freeze:

  • ✅ A garden hose can freeze in as little as 6 hours once the temperature drops below freezing (32℉).
  • ✅ Pipes are typically safe until temperatures reach 20℉ and remain there for 6+ hours, but a garden hose is directly exposed to the elements and lacks insulation.
  • ✅ Leaving a garden hose outside during winter is not recommended as freezing weather can cause it to split, burst, or weaken.
  • ✅ To prevent a garden hose from freezing, drain off any remaining water, straighten out any kinks, and store the hose indoors.
  • ✅ Additional measures to prevent freezing include using a heated garden hose, wrapping the hose with heat tape, or insulating the hose with foam insulation.
